Drugmaker Elan says its chief will quit in May 2012 June 3, 2010 IRISH biotechnology firm Elan said its chief executive Kelly Martin will step down in May 2012, following months of disquiet from shareholders. The news comes just six weeks after the firm’s chairman, Kyle McLaughlin, announced his retirement when 28 per cent of shareholders opposed his re-election.
